BENGALURU, April 23 (Reuters) - Infosys INFY.NS, India's second-largest IT services firm, reported better-than-expected quarterly revenue on Thursday, aided by a pickup in demand from its banking, energy and communication segments.
The company forecasted 1.5%-3.5% revenue growth for the fiscal 2027, missing brokerages' estimate of 2%-4% for the year.
Revenue for the three months ended March rose 13.4% to 464.02 billion rupees ($4.93 billion), surpassing analysts' average estimate of 460.30 billion rupees, according to data compiled by LSEG.
($1 = 94.1050 Indian rupees)
